Official Description (provided by the hotel):
Luxury B&B accommodation you only dream about, an intimate couples retreat, honeymooners delight, or quiet getaway. 3 stunning rooms to choose from.This stunningly luxurious two story villa will truly embrace, and make you feel like you never want to leave. Perfumed Frangipani trees purposely shade the entrance and welcome you as you arrive at Frangipani Bed and Breakfast. Downstairs the home is open plan living with bi-fold doors that open out onto the large outdoor entertaining area, and your own secluded heated swimming pool. Huge palm trees and tropical ferns add to the ambiance and relaxation of your very own tropical setting. The top floor has 3 main bedrooms all with their own private balcony, bi-fold doors, uninterrupted views to the inviting pool and tropical gardens below. Each room contains its own private en-suite, with a king size bed which can be converted into two large single beds. As well as having its own bar fridge with tea and coffee making facilities provided, and a brand new LCD flat screen TV. Frangipani B & B has direct access (no crossing roads) to the pristine sands of Four Mile Beach and the crystal waters of the Coral Sea only a short 100 metre walk. The perfect place to watch the sunrise over the horizon, or ride the bicycles (provided) along the sand. A Continental Breakfast is served downstairs as a buffet each morning and is inclusive. There is direct access to your room via an alternate outside route, so you can come and go as you please at all hours without having to go through the main house if you don't want to. Features of this B&B also include 2 adult bicycles that you can use to ride along the beach, and a new under cover table tennis table.
